Is everything ok with the cap and rotor so that the spark is getting to the plugs? Those carbs are pretty reliable. Is the choke cable hooked up and working? The regulator that is mounted in the thermostat housing drops the lp tank pressure down to about 15psi and that is what should be entering the carb. When the regulator fails, the pressure will go up and cause a a very rich condition that would cause it not to start but you would probably smell it. I would check to make sure each spark plug is getting spark and at the right time if it's not showing any signs of firing at all during cranking.
